Output 8a86c3d2b84f007b87a71632e205f2bfa1d9604644037a13a2979ccf7269133b:0

value
998850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8247efdc43b267c6b6239416cb2704d584faab36 OP_EQUAL
address
3DZswkPiM24bhae53SA6Wvyt3qwWfBnhzg
transaction
8a86c3d2b84f007b87a71632e205f2bfa1d9604644037a13a2979ccf7269133b
spent
true